NGC 1535
Scientific overview
NGC 1535 is a planetary nebula in the constellation Eridanus. It shines at apparent magnitude 9.6 and spans about 0.85 arcminutes of sky.

Precision measurements
Distances and velocities from SIMBAD · NGC 1535
| Distance | 7,606 ly | SIMBAD · catalogued |
| Physical size (major axis) | 1.880613 ly | SIMBAD · derived |
| Radial velocity | -1.4 ± 2 km/s | SIMBAD · measured |
| Right ascension (ICRS) | 63.565704 deg | SIMBAD · measured |
| Declination (ICRS) | -12.739426 deg | SIMBAD · measured |
